St. Augustine Old Jail
Completed in 1891, the jail housed prisoners for over 60 years. It is one of the few surviving 19th century jails. Explore the sheriffs quarters where he and his wife lived adjacent to 72 prisoners. Guests can visit the male and female cells, maximum security area and see a large collection of used weapons.
St. Augustine History Museum
A combination of historical displays and private collections bring over 400 years of Florida history to life. The museum features displays of the various countries that ruled over St. Augustine; England, Spain and France. Guests can visit the Spanish Sunken Treasure Room, a Timucan Indian Village and the Florida Cracker Trading Post.
